Usefulness Of Certified Organic Alcohol And Ethanol For Herbal Extraction

Organically produced herbs are those that have been cultivated on unpolluted ground without the use of pesticides, herbicides, or chemical fertilizers. Among the organic herbs that are recognised as healthy foods are turmeric, cinnamon, ginger, and garlic. "Organic herbal medicine" refers to the medicinal use of organic herbs. The market's development and rising product demand are the result of consumers' increasing knowledge of health-related concerns. All throughout the world, people are switching to natural components in medical care products and better diets. These reasons are causing the market for organic herbal medicines to grow on a global scale.
Extraction is one of the major steps in herbal medicine extraction.
The first stage in separating the natural products from the base materials is extraction. According to the extraction principle, there are several extraction procedures, including solvent extraction, distillation, pressing, and sublimation. The technique with the most usage is solvent extraction.

What exactly is certified organic ethanol?
Without the use of pesticides or artificial fertilisers, only organic components are used to make organic ethyl alcohol. A separate distillery must also be used for the distillation of organic alcohol. There are many organic certifications available to ensure the product's organic origin.
Process of herbal extraction using certified organic alcohol
Certified organic ethanol is one of the most beneficial solvents. It is suitable for all types of containers and safe for flavouring consumables.
Step-1
For extraction applications, mix certified organic ethanol with plant materials. For 24 hours, place the mixture in a freezer set at an extremely low temperature. During this period of soaking, the ethanol will separate the extract's soluble components.
Step-2
With just a vacuum pump, bottom flask funnel, filter paper, and a vacuum flask, you can filter out all solid objects. A mixture of extract and ethanol is what is left over after the material has been filtered.
Step-3
The ethanol must now be removed from the extract. Use a rotary evaporator to separate the two. The rotary evaporator employs the vacuum to reduce ethanol's boiling point, which speeds up the evaporation process when it is coupled to a vacuum pump. There will be no ethanol present in the final extract or oil. Ethanol may be recovered with this procedure and used in further extractions.
